The AI Dream in Science Fiction

1. Sentient Machines:

Science fiction often features AI that possesses human-level intelligence and consciousness. These sentient machines can think, feel, and even challenge the moral and ethical boundaries of human existence. Prominent examples include Data from Star Trek and HAL 9000 from 2001: A Space Odyssey.

2. Humanoid Robots:

Robots that resemble humans are a staple in science fiction, from C-3PO and R2-D2 in Star Wars to the lifelike hosts in Westworld. These robots can seamlessly blend into human society, making them both fascinating and sometimes unsettling.

3. AI Superintelligence:

Science fiction sometimes explores the concept of AI reaching a level of superintelligence, surpassing human capabilities. The Skynet AI in the Terminator series is a classic example, as it achieves self-awareness and poses a grave threat to humanity.

4. Emotional AI:

In many science fiction narratives, AI is not just intelligent but also emotional. They form deep emotional connections with humans, such as the AI character Samantha in the movie "Her."

The Reality of AI Technology

While science fiction presents us with a mesmerizing vision of AI, the reality of AI technology today is more nuanced:

1. Narrow AI:

The AI we have today, known as Narrow AI or Weak AI, is specialized and can perform specific tasks exceptionally well. For instance, AI can excel in image recognition, natural language processing, and data analysis. However, it lacks the broad intelligence and consciousness depicted in fiction.

2. Lack of Sentience:

Despite advances in natural language processing and chatbots, AI systems lack genuine consciousness and emotions. They operate based on algorithms and data, without subjective experience.

3. No Superintelligence:

We have not yet developed AI systems with superhuman intelligence. In fact, the field of artificial general intelligence (AGI), which aims to create machines with human-like reasoning abilities, is still a work in progress and remains a subject of research.

4. Ethical Concerns:

AI ethics in reality revolve around bias, fairness, transparency, and accountability. Concerns exist about AI reinforcing existing societal biases rather than moral dilemmas portrayed in science fiction.

Bridging the Gap

While AI in science fiction and reality differ significantly, there is a bridge connecting them – inspiration. Science fiction often serves as a creative space for envisioning possibilities, and many AI researchers and developers draw inspiration from these imaginative depictions. The AI community is continually pushing the boundaries of what's possible, striving to make some of these fictional concepts a reality.

The exploration of the AI-ethics dimension is also a shared concern between science fiction and real-world AI. Both settings wrestle with the profound moral implications of AI's future development.
